Talented People Solutions are recruiting for a Field Service Engineer to join their growing client! This role is covering the Central Belt of Scotland and will be field based only. You will predominantly be on the road and delivering excellent support to clients and customers in terms of maintenance, repairs and breakdown solutions. This role is offering a 45 hour a week contract over 5 days and working 1 Saturday once a month. You wouldn’t be required to travel any further than 2.5 hours generally; however, there could be the odd occasion when slightly more is required.
Responsibilities of a Field Service Engineer:
- Reactive maintenance, repair and breakdown of commercial coffee, vending and bakery equipment.
- Carry out comprehensive maintenance to customers and aim to resolve the cause of faults.
- Complete and provide reports in relation to work and equipment as required, including reporting your arrival and departure from each call and obtaining customer confirmation where required.
- Manage tooling and van stocks as well as job parts orders appropriately by receipting, consuming or returning for each job.
Experience and skills required for the Field Service Engineer:
- C&G electrical qualification/experience.
- Relevant electrical experience (18th, 17th edition, HNC, NVQ, City & Guilds in electrics would be an advantage).
- Experience diagnosing and repairing white goods equipment.
- Full driving license.
- Customer service centric.
You are provided with all the tools needed to do the role and a van. You will be required for a maximum of a week to attend induction and training in one of their head offices, which will require an overnight stay, but all expenses will be paid.
